Fatherhood

Fatherhood is an incredible and life-changing experience. It is a journey full of ups and downs, joys and challenges, and most importantly, a great sense of responsibility.

My particular journey began in February of last year (2022). I often find that as I reflect on a particular journey, I more or less, stumble across little nuggets of wisdom that were guided by my faith and what I’ve experienced with “boots on the ground”. I’m hoping that by sharing a little from my 11 month journey, that we’ll take a quick look at this wonderful responsibility of fatherhood together and find that it’s one of the greatest and most fulfilling endeavors we can take on.

So I have to start with how being a father is an opportunity to have SO MUCH fun and make memories with your children. It’s a chance to be silly and let your inner child come out to play. Have I seen every Bluey episode several time? Why yes, yes I have. It’s also a time to naturally segue into a role model and teach your kids valuable lessons about life – to guide them. They are ALWAYS watching and listening.

As I prepared for the arrival of our daughter I did begin to realize that fatherhood is a serious responsibility. It’s not just about providing for your family financially, but also spiritually, emotionally and mentally. As a father, you have the opportunity to shape the lives of your children and help them become responsible, compassionate, and successful adults that love life and love others.

The sweetest moments are when we get to rock our daughter to bed and pray over her – often times, she is looking back at us with a soft gaze we don’t see anywhere else in the day. She is quite literally staring into our souls.

This is no easy task, but it is one that is worth taking. The rewards of fatherhood far outweigh the challenges – oh how often we stay up late worrying about a sickness or bump on the head when they first start crawling. When you see your children happy and thriving, it’s a feeling unlike any other.

So to all the fathers out there (and of course mothers!), embrace your role with open arms. It may not be easy, but it will be one of the most rewarding experiences of your life. And remember, it’s okay to make mistakes – we all do. Be there for your kids and be the best father you can be.
